The Key Reason Why Hervey Bay Stands Out for Whale Viewing Lovers
What sets Hervey Bay apart from various other whale-watching destinations is its location and environment. Secured by the calm waters developed by Fraser Island (K'gari), it uses a natural shelter for journeying humpback whales. Annually, between July and also November, countless these majestic whales make their way to Hervey Bay throughout their legendary migration along Australia's east coast.What makes Hervey Bay absolutely distinct is its duty as a stopover for these whales. Unlike various other locations where humpbacks are observed on the move, in Hervey Bay, they pause to relax, play, and nurture their young. These relaxing behaviors guarantee that visitors commonly witness intimate moments, from parents teaching young how to breach to spirited displays of tail slapping and fin whirling.
